Why Exact Gallon Calculations Matter
It is a typical misunderstanding that a "20-gallon tank" holds specifically 20 gallons of water. In truth, the advertised size of an Aquarium Size Calculator is frequently a small value. When you aspect in the thickness of the glass, the space left on top to avoid splashing, and the displacement triggered by substrate, rocks, and driftwood, the actual water volume is practically constantly lower.
Understanding the specific water volume of an Aquarium Size Calculator is essential for a number of reasons:
- Stocking Limits: The principle of "one inch of fish per gallon" is a bit out-of-date, but the concept remains-- overcrowding causes poor water quality and worried fish. To calculate bioload precisely, aquarists need to know their precise water volume.
- Medication Dosing: Under-dosing medication can render treatments inadequate, while over-dosing can toxin and kill sensitive fish and invertebrates. Accurate gallon measurements ensure exact dosing.
- Water Conditioning: When carrying out routine water changes, water conditioners must be included specific percentages to reduce the effects of chlorine and chloramines.
- Equipment Sizing: Filters and heating units are ranked for specific tank sizes. Knowing the true water volume assists aquarists pick devices that won't overwork or underperform.
Common Aquarium Shapes and Their Formulas
While custom aquariums been available in wild and terrific shapes, many industrial tanks fall into a couple of basic geometric classifications. A gallon Fish Tank Stocking Calculator tank calculator relies on basic geometric solutions, transforming cubic inches or centimeters into US liquid gallons (where 1 US gallon equates to roughly 231 cubic inches).
Here are the standard solutions used to calculate aquarium volume:
1. Rectangular Tanks
The most common and uncomplicated aquarium shape.
- Formula: ₤ \ text Length (in) \ times \ text Width (in) \ times \ text Height (in) \ div 231 = \ text Gallons ₤
2. Bow-Front Tanks
These tanks feature a curved front glass panel, which amplifies the view inside. Since computing the precise volume of a bow is tricky, a customized formula is typically utilized.
- Formula: ₤ \ text Length \ times \ left(\ frac \ text Minimum Width + \ text Optimum Width 2 \ right) \ times \ text Height \ div 231 = \ text Gallons ₤
3. Cylinder Tanks
Vertical, pillar-style round tanks are fantastic space-savers and provide 360-degree viewing.
- Formula: ₤ \ pi \ times \ text Radius ^ 2 \ times \ text Height \ div 231 = \ text Gallons ₤ (Note: Radius is half of the size).
4. Cube Tanks
A cube is merely a rectangular tank where all sides are equivalent.
- Formula: ₤ \ text Side \ times \ text Side \ times \ text Side \ div 231 = \ text Gallons ₤
Standard Aquarium Sizes Quick-Reference Table
To conserve time, lots of aquarists speak with a basic size chart. Keep in mind that producers can differ somewhat in their measurements, and these numbers represent total capability, not the real water volume after decors are added.
| Tank Calculator Fish Type | Typical Dimensions (L x W x H in inches) | Nominal Capacity (Gallons) | Approximate Weight (Filled with Water)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standard 5-Gallon | 16" x 8" x 10" | 5 Gallons | ~ 62 lbs |
| Basic 10-Gallon | 20" x 10" x 12" | 10 Gallons | ~ 111 lbs |
| Requirement 20-Gallon High | 24" x 12" x 16" | 20 Gallons | ~ 225 lbs |
| Standard 20-Gallon Long | 30" x 12" x 12" | 20 Gallons | ~ 225 pounds |
| Standard 29-Gallon | 30" x 12" x 18" | 29 Gallons | ~ 330 pounds |
| Requirement 40-Gallon Breeder | 36" x 18" x 16" | 40 Gallons | ~ 455 lbs |
| Basic 55-Gallon | 48" x 13" x 21" | 55 Gallons | ~ 625 pounds |
| Requirement 75-Gallon | 48" x 18" x 21" | 75 Gallons | ~ 850 pounds |
| Basic 90-Gallon | 48" x 18" x 24" | 90 Gallons | ~ 1,050 pounds |
| Basic 125-Gallon | 72" x 18" x 22" | 125 Gallons | ~ 1,400 lbs |
Note: Total weight consists of water (approx. 8.34 pounds per gallon), the glass tank weight, and an approximated weight for substrate and rocks.
Accounting for Displacement: The Hidden Factor
Determining the physical dimensions of the tank just supplies the maximum capacity water volume. Once the aquarium is embellished, things inside displace water.
Water displacement is a simple idea: when an item is submerged, it brushes aside a volume of water equivalent to its own volume. While a couple of little plastic plants won't make a noticeable difference in a 100-gallon tank, heavy hardscaping in a smaller sized setup can substantially decrease the real water volume.
Components That Reduce Water Volume:
- Substrate: A 2-inch layer of aquarium gravel or aquasoil in a 40-gallon breeder tank can displace numerous gallons of water.
- Hardscape: Large pieces of dragon stone, seiryu stone, or massive driftwood logs use up physical area.
- Internal Filters & & Equipment: Submersible internal filters, heating unit guards, and wavemakers displace water.
How to Calculate True Water Volume Manually
For aquarists who desire extreme accuracy, a creative method to find the true water volume throughout setup is to determine the water as it enters:
- Use a marked container or a python water changer with a circulation meter.
- Fill the tank slowly up until it reaches the wanted operating level (leaving an inch or two at the top).
- Keep a running tally of exactly the number of gallons were included.
- Tape this number for future reference relating to water modifications and medication.
Why Weight Calculation is Crucial for Safety
Lots of beginners fail to realize how heavy water truly is. Water weighs approximately 8.34 pounds per gallon (1 kilogram per liter). When combining the weight of the water, the glass or acrylic tank, the heavy wooden stand, rocks, gravel, and purification devices, fish tanks end up being surprisingly heavy.
- A 10-gallon tank weighs over 100 pounds when filled. The majority of standard furniture can support this securely.
- A 55-gallon tank weighs well over 600 pounds. Positioning this on a basic household cabinet or a weak rack can cause disastrous structural failure.
- A 125-gallon tank exceeds 1,400 pounds-- approximately the weight of a small vehicle. This needs cautious factor to consider of flooring joists and professional aquarium stands.
Utilizing a gallon calculator assists aquarists cross-reference their tank's total weight versus the weight-bearing limits of their floors and furnishings, avoiding catastrophes before they happen.
Best Practices for Maintaining Water Parameters Based on Volume
As soon as a gallon calculator supplies the correct water volume, maintaining the tank ends up being a lot more predictable. Here are 3 best practices based upon precise volume metrics:
- Routine Water Changes: The principle of thumb is to change 20% to 30% of the water weekly. Knowing the precise volume makes sure that the correct percentage is gotten rid of and changed.
- Chemical Dosing Schedules: Whether including plant fertilizers (like nitrates, phosphates, and trace aspects) or changing pH levels, always dose according to the actual net water volume, not the gross tank size. Over-fertilizing can trigger enormous algae blossoms.
- Salt Treatments: If dealing with freshwater fish for Ich or other parasites using aquarium salt, calculating the precise water volume is important to avoid burning the fish's gills.
